Vandals damage the Borgo Quinzio school. Cuneo: “Serious acts to the detriment of the community”

Yesterday, presumably during the night, a group of vandals illegally entered the buildings of the primary school Borgo Quinzio damaging classrooms, school supplies, doors, bathrooms and staining corridors with fire extinguisher foam. The manager was forced to declare the building unusable, sending all the primary and secondary school students home.

The mayor of Fara in Sabina Roberta Wedge: “This morning the children of the primary and secondary school of Borgo Quinzio were unable to resume school activities due to the incivility and rudeness of some young vandal who broke into the school during the night and damaged. As mayor it is disheartening to have to note the repeated damage to public goods. It is serious not to understand that vandalizing public goods means harming every citizen. It is even more so knowing that school structures that host our children in their daily activities have been damaged. With them Municipal offices we immediately activated the procedures for the restoration and safety of the school, the operations will also affect tomorrow, for which we are preparing the order to close the school.”

The Councilor for School Policies Tony la Tower: “What happened is serious and disconcerting. School is a sacred place of learning, growth and sharing, and acts of this kind not only damage public property, but also damage the very fabric of our community. We are already taking steps to have the damaged spaces and objects restored as soon as possible, providing maximum support to the school.”

Deputy Mayor Simone Fratini: “We absolutely condemn yesterday’s acts of vandalism. We will collaborate with the police in the hope of being able to identify whoever committed such an ignoble act. We will also undertake to implement the video surveillance system, and provide an alarm system in the buildings of the Borgo Quinzio Primary School, to ensure that anyone acting in a suspicious manner can be immediately identified, trying to avoid the repetition of similar actions”.
